New Directions Creative Writing Retreat
​at ZigBone Farm


​Open only to participants in the New Directions Writing Program​

Just one hour from DC/Baltimore areas, in Maryland's scenic Catoctin Mountains


March 12-16, 2025

This retreat is for writers who are members of the New Directions Creative Writing Program and want ample space to write, instruction on writing through a psychoanalytic lens, and bonding time with other writers in the New Directions program

What to expect:

  •  A five-day, four-night writing retreat in Maryland's Catoctin Mountains, Sabillasville, MD
  • Relaxing in cozy writing nooks and on comfy sofas
  • Meeting with two writing instructors and two analysts
  • Blessed time to work on your creative projects throughout the day
  • Homemade meals prepared with produce from ZigBone Farm and area farms​
  • Coming together after dinner to discuss your day´s work and share your writing
  • Developing a support community of writers in the New Directions program​​

Your Place
ZigBone Farm Retreat provides naturally built, light-filled, artistic spaces for people to gather, celebrate, teach, and learn. The complex consists of the main ZigBone Eco-Lodge, the Springhouse Cabin, the Caretaker's House, and the Event Hall. The 100-acre farm – a series of mountainside pastures bordered by old stone hedgerows – grows sheep, goats, and vegetables sustainably. Learn more at www.zigbonefarmretreat.com.
